Frontiers of Structural and Civil Engineering (FSCE) will be officially renamed to ENGINEERING Structure and Civil Engineering (ESCE) from January 1st, 2026. This transition is part of a strategic initiative led by the Chinese Academy of Engineering (CAE) to highlight the brand image of the Engineering journal family. The move aims to enhance the journal's identity, boost its visibility, and elevate ites international influence.
Please be assured that:
² ESCE will retain FSCE’s status in the SCIE database and the transactions of Chinses Academy of Engineering. That is, papers published on ESCE will be indexed by SCIE without interruption, the same applies to articles published in FSCE.
² All citations and DOls will be preserved and automatically forwarded to the new title, no action is required from you or your institution.
² A new lSSN will be assigned to ESCE, but the former ISSN of FSCE will always be linked to the historical archive. Your article's DOl and bibliographic record will remain stable and traceable.
² The journal's editorial office, editorial board, and submission system remain unchanged.
However, according to Journal Citation Reports (JCR), ESCE will obtain its first annual Impact Factor in 2028 and its first complete Impact Factor in 2029. Currently, FSCE has gained an Impact Factor of 3.1 and ranked in the JCR Q2 category.
